3D Printing in Dental Surgery
To enhance the area of oral surgery, you can discover the subtopic of 3D printing in dental surgery. This ingenious technology has the potential to transform the method oral surgeons run and deal with people. Right here are four crucial ways in which 3D printing is forming the field:
- ** Custom-made Surgical Guides **: 3D printing enables the creation of highly accurate and patient-specific medical overviews, enhancing the accuracy and efficiency of procedures.
- ** Implant Prosthetics **: With 3D printing, dental specialists can develop customized dental implant prosthetics that flawlessly fit a person's distinct makeup, resulting in much better end results and person fulfillment.
- ** Bone Grafting **: 3D printing allows the manufacturing of patient-specific bone grafts, reducing the need for typical grafting methods and boosting healing and recuperation time.
- ** Education and Training **: 3D printing can be made use of to create sensible surgical versions for educational functions, enabling dental cosmetic surgeons to exercise complicated procedures before doing them on individuals.
With its possible to improve accuracy, personalization, and training, 3D printing is an exciting advancement in the field of dental surgery.
Minimally Invasive Methods
To even more advance the field of oral surgery, embrace the potential of minimally invasive techniques that can greatly profit both surgeons and individuals alike.
Minimally intrusive methods are changing the area by lowering surgical injury, reducing post-operative pain, and accelerating the recovery procedure. These methods involve making use of smaller cuts and specialized tools to perform treatments with precision and effectiveness.

Furthermore, using lasers in dental surgery permits precise tissue cutting and coagulation, leading to lessened bleeding and lowered recovery time.
With minimally intrusive methods, clients can experience quicker healing, reduced scarring, and improved results, making it a necessary facet of the future of dental surgery.
